Server Location Optimization, within the context of cryptocurrency, options trading, and financial derivatives, fundamentally concerns the strategic placement of computational infrastructure to minimize latency and maximize throughput. This involves selecting geographic locations that offer proximity to key exchanges, liquidity pools, and network hubs, thereby reducing round-trip times for order execution and data dissemination. The underlying architecture often incorporates geographically distributed servers, content delivery networks (CDNs), and specialized hardware accelerators to achieve optimal performance characteristics. Careful consideration of regulatory environments, data sovereignty requirements, and power infrastructure stability is also integral to a robust design.
Latency
Latency, a critical determinant in high-frequency trading and derivatives pricing, is directly impacted by server location. Minimizing the physical distance between trading servers and exchanges significantly reduces propagation delays, enabling faster order placement and execution. In cryptocurrency markets, where prices can fluctuate rapidly, even milliseconds of latency can translate to substantial slippage or missed opportunities. Options trading, particularly in volatile instruments, demands ultra-low latency to accurately reflect market conditions and manage risk effectively.
Algorithm
The selection and implementation of algorithms for server location optimization are complex, often involving dynamic routing and adaptive resource allocation. These algorithms must account for factors such as network congestion, exchange peering arrangements, and real-time market conditions. Machine learning techniques can be employed to predict latency variations and proactively adjust server placements to maintain optimal performance. Furthermore, algorithms must incorporate robust error handling and failover mechanisms to ensure continuous operation and data integrity.